Services & What to Expect A-One Auto Salvage is a self-service yard, meaning you find and remove parts on your own. The inventory includes passenger cars, trucks, and specialty vehicles. Parts range from common items like fenders and bumpers to engines and transmissions. The yard organizes parts by vehicle type and category, though the layout may change. What You Can Find Used auto parts (engines, transmissions, alternators, starters) Body panels (doors, fenders, hoods, bumpers) Interior parts (seats, dashboards, trim) Suspension and drivetrain parts (shocks, struts, axles) Scrap metal and salvage vehicles for recycling or rebuilding How Self-Service Works During open hours, customers enter the yard and search for parts independently. Tools are usually available on-site for removal, but you can bring your own if needed. Staff can help locate parts but don’t remove them for you. Payment happens at the exit gate, where a scale may check the weight of parts taken. What to Bring A truck or trailer to haul parts (some are too big for a car) Basic tools (wrenches, sockets, pry bars) if you need them Cash or a payment method the yard accepts (check their site or call first) A list of parts you need to make your search faster Important Notes The yard doesn’t have an online parts catalog, so you’ll need to visit to see what’s available. Prices depend on the part type or weight, with some in-demand items priced separately. If you’re looking to sell a junk car , call ahead to see if they’re buying—policies can change. Services & What to Expect Best Auto Salvage is a self-service yard, meaning you find and remove parts on your own. The yard has a mix of domestic and foreign vehicles, including cars, trucks, and SUVs. Parts range from engines and transmissions to body panels, interior components, and electrical parts. Tools and equipment are available for rent on-site. How Self-Service Works Visit during business hours (Monday–Friday, 8:00 AM–5:00 PM). Walk through the yard to find the part you need—vehicles are organized by make and model. Remove the part yourself using your own tools or rented equipment. Weigh the part at the scale station. Pay at the office by the pound (pricing depends on the part). What to Bring Your own tools (unless you rent from the yard). Gloves and safety gear (some parts are sharp or dirty). A vehicle to haul parts (some are heavy or bulky). Cash or a card (the office takes both). Establishment and History Founded by Don and Pam Rogers in 1983, Best Foreign Used Parts Inc has built a solid reputation in Colorado Springs over its 42 years in business . This family-owned enterprise focuses on wholesale used car parts and rebuilt auto parts, generating an estimated annual revenue of $708,871 with approximately 6 employees. The business has maintained a consistent presence at its 16th Street location, becoming a go-to destination for those seeking quality foreign vehicle parts at affordable prices. While not BBB accredited (due to insufficient data for a rating rather than compliance issues), their longevity speaks to their reliable service and customer satisfaction. Services Offered Service Type Description Full-Service Parts Supply Staff pulls, inspects, and prepares parts so customers don’t need to search through salvage lots Vehicle Purchasing Buys cars in any condition – salvage, wrecked, non-running vehicles accepted for parts harvesting Payment Options Credit and debit cards accepted for customer convenience Warranty Options Standard 90-day warranty, with some parts qualifying for extended coverage up to 6 months Free Parking Convenient on-site parking at no cost to customers Unlike self-service junkyards where customers must locate and remove parts themselves, Best Foreign Used Parts Inc operates as a full-service salvage yard . Their staff handles part removal, cleaning, and inspection, saving customers time and effort. Their business model focuses on providing ready-to-install used parts, particularly for foreign vehicles. Warranty Information Best Foreign Used Parts Inc offers a standard 90-day warranty for its used parts, with some items qualifying for extended coverage up to 6 months . This warranty coverage shows the confidence they have in their parts quality. Important warranty considerations include: – Electrical parts may be excluded from warranty coverage – Labor costs, installation fees, and consequential damages are generally not covered – For precise terms, customers should contact the Colorado Springs location directly Service Area Beyond Colorado Springs itself, Best Foreign Used Parts Inc serves customers from several surrounding communities: Manitou Springs A quirky mountain town west of Colorado Springs known for mineral springs and artistic communities.
